    Hi All,

    I am wondering if anyone can tell me if its normal for a new Duet 3 6HC (unconfigured) to turn on the heater outputs automatically when connected to a heater i am only using one output but when the hotend is connected any output's the heater is powered ?

    other than that the red status led is off presumably because the circuit is not complete.

      no, it is not normal for a heater output to automatically turn on.
      Best way to test is to remove the SD card and power the board. If the output comes on, the mosfet has died. If it doesn't, you have an issue with your config.
